Tips for Choosing a car keys locksmith in Ballinrally

Whether you are locked out of your car, home, or need a brand-new set of locks installed, you’ll wish to make certain to employ a credible locksmith. BBB recommends finding a reliable locksmith before one is required.

Locksmithing typically needs some type of apprenticeship, though official education can vary anywhere from a certificate to a diploma from an engineering college. Locksmiths can have a physical storefront or be mobile. Many locksmiths work on not just locks themselves, but other existing door hardware, consisting of door hinges, frame repairs, or making secrets. Associated Locksmiths of America (aloa.org) is an international company of locksmiths and other physical security specialists. There is an application procedure, background check, and application and fees costs which should be present in order to sign up with.

Tips for Choosing a Locksmith:

  • Request Recommendations. Contact good friends, member of the family, and neighbors for recommendations of trustworthy locksmiths in your area. Make sure to verify the physical address of any locksmith you find and make sure the address is actually regional. Go to bbb.org/indy for a listing of accredited locksmiths, to read BBB Business Reviews and Customer Reviews from previous customers. Ensure the business does not have any unanswered/unresolved complaints.
  • Call business. Beware if business answers the phone with a generic expression like “locksmith services”. Ask exactly what their legal business name is and if they are unable to provide it to you, look elsewhere for a locksmith. Try to find an organisation that answers the phone with their particular company name.
  • Request an Estimate. Before having actually the locksmith come to your home or car, make certain to obtain an estimate that consists of the expense of all labor and the replacement parts for the lock. Credible locksmiths will have the ability to offer you a price quote over the phone.
  • Ask about additional fees including: if you will be charged additional for services in the middle of the night or weekends or if there is a charge by the millage they should take a trip. If once the locksmith arrives they are charging a greater rate than on the phone, don’t allow them to begin working. Be careful to never sign a blank file to license work.
  • Inspect Credentials. Make sure that the locksmith you employ is insured so you will be covered in case the repair work leads to damages. Upon arrival, ask the locksmith to supply recognition and/or a company card. It’s also essential to inspect if business name and logo on their business cards match the name and logo on the invoice and vehicle. A trusted locksmith will likewise ask for to see your recognition to make sure it’s actually your house they are doing work on.
  • Save Their Information. After the locksmith has completed the job, get an itemized billing that consists of: parts, labor, mileage, and other costs and conserve this document for future reference. If you believe you have discovered a trustworthy locksmith, you should keep the business’ name and details kept in your wallet or cell phone in case their services are required in the future.

Possible Scam Scenarios

  • Providing a low price for the fix and then raising the cost on the labor or including mileage expenditure to the task.
  • Declaring a lock is not able to be picked, then drilling it off and changing it with a costly replacement lock.
    Utilizing a local, legitimate locksmith service details such as an address and/or a comparable sounding name when business is really located in another city or state.
  • Spoofing any regional contact number, when your call is truly directed to a call center who then releases a “mobile technician.”
    Whether it’s for a prepared house enhancement, or an emergency lock-out scenario, using a trustworthy locksmith is essential. Do your homework before employing a locksmith for non-emergency situations and have a locksmith’s contact information that you have already investigated useful for those emergency situation situations.
